Locks

The locks on uPVC doors and windows are a vital element of the security of your home. As time passes the lock mechanisms may become stiff and even break. In this instance, you’ll need to have them replaced to ensure your home is secure. While many companies will require you to purchase an entire window unit however, a Tasker will replace only the lock mechanism and handle which will save you a substantial amount of money.

There are different ways to replace a handle based on its type. If you have a handle with shootbolts for instance it is necessary to remove the handle, and then pull out the old rod. Then the Tasker will screw in the new rod and test its performance. They’ll also be in a position to determine the specific model of the handle and rod mechanism, which will allow them choose the most suitable replacement for your needs.

A cockspur lock is another popular handle that makes use of screws for window security. A Tasker can replace the handle quickly by removing the old screws and replacing them with new ones. They’ll also provide you with the most suitable replacement for your window, taking into account your budget, security requirements and personal style preferences.

The process is slightly different for tilt-and-turn window. The Tasker must first unscrew handle from the inside of the window, and then loosen screw at the back. The Tasker will then be able to replace the entire mechanism, making sure it is working properly and securely.

There are times when your key won’t turn the mechanism or become stuck in it. This is usually due to a broken locking mechanism which can be fixed by a professional.

Gaskets

If the gaskets that surround the window panes degrade and become brittle, it can cause draughts and water leakage. Although these are minor problems but they can cause discomfort in a home and decrease the efficiency. In addition, they can lead to the infiltration of moisture and structural damage. It is important to address these issues as soon as they occur. Fortunately, there are several methods to fix damaged gaskets found in uPVC windows.

In certain cases the issue can be resolved with a simple reseal. Based on the condition of the window, this could be enough to restore function and prevent air and moisture infiltration. In other cases the issue could require more extensive repair or replacement.

One option is to use preformed silicone extrusions or overlay gaskets to repair a leaky seal. They are available in a range of sizes and colours, and can be used to replace existing gaskets. It is crucial to thoroughly clean the substrate before installing a new seal. It is also crucial to eliminate any obstructions that might prevent the seal from sealing properly, such as melted uPVC or splices.

The installation of a new frame and sash is an alternative. This is a costlier solution, but can provide a more efficient performance and a longer warranty instead of replacing the seal. The new window will be more energy efficient than the old one.

If the window you have previously purchased has the warranty, an uPVC repair company can repair the IGU. The IGU is sealed to the frame with the use of a rubber seal, which creates an airtight and watertight seal. This is crucial to avoid water infiltration and condensation, which can cause damage to the window frame and the interior surfaces.

Window seals can also assist to cut down on noise from outside. Exterior noise can enter your home through damaged seals. The seals can be replaced to create an airtight seal, which keeps outside noise out and improve the comfort of your home. Replacing the seals will reduce draughts and stop condensation.
